Welcome to 912 Piney Point Rd in Palmetto, a rare slice of Old Florida tucked away at the end of a quiet road. This quarter-acre property has been a four-year passion project, shaped as a versatile retreat for those who love the Gulf Coast lifestyle. It has been operated as an experimental farm, a place for ideas, projects, and outdoor living, and now offers endless possibilities for its next owner. Features include a 30x40 pole barn on a concrete slab, perfect for RVs, boats, or workshop use, along with an 8x8 shed that is dried in with AC and power, awaiting your finishing touches. The Driveway is ground millings, with all the pavers need to complete as well. The original two-bedroom, one-bath home remains on site, currently uninhabitable and used as storage. A private artesian well provides water access, and with no HOA, you’re free to bring your toys, projects, and vision. Located just 500 feet from Tampa Bay and a public boat launch suited for skiffs, kayaks, and shallow-draft bay boats, the property offers quick access to world-class fishing and water sports. Though buffered by natural vegetation at the shoreline, you’ll enjoy the beauty of coastal living with sunsets, salty breezes, and the rhythm of the Gulf of America just steps away.
